What jobs would go overseas because of a raise in the minimum wage? Dishwashers? Kind of a long way to ship dishes to get them cleaned. Fast food? Granted, the last time I had Mickey D's, it could have been shipped in from China, but that seems like a lot of shipping costs...

A ripple effect? What jobs are really left in the US where the cost of labor is a primary competitive component? The reality is that the difference in labor costs between the US and China/India is 10-50x, and more. We've long since lost the jobs where cheap labor costs were a key component.
